If the first isotope has a mass of 259.98 amu and a percent abundance of 35%, what is the percent abundance of the second isotop

e?
Chemistry
1 answer:
brilliants [131]3 years ago
7 0
If it is assumed that there are only two isotopes then the percent abundance needs to add up to 100%

100-35= 65%

The second isotope will have a 65% abundance.
